can anyone guide me how to multiply an 8 bit number wid 2.5 and get answer in the form 00.0.....
i need guidance in 18f452 and in asmbly
plz its a bit urgent
regards
 

forget about the decimal & do the simple multiplication i.e. a 8-bit number, say, 73 multiply it with 25 rather than 2.5 i.e 73 x 25 = 1825 , now show this value on display & simply show the decimal one digit before i.e 182.5
